Transaction ded3c16939017de32c59533e239a83459bb80db163a0a7349d094870bef7b497
1 Input
1 Output
-
ded3c16939017de32c59533e239a83459bb80db163a0a7349d094870bef7b497:0
- value
- 57176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 570fe6d282daee23aad19aa0115ef1a06bac3416 OP_EQUAL
- address
- 39dMm6hFGBRSyFWjQ9HvR6XPtsQsG5QrMa